The health regeneration was put in last minute. Originally the only way to heal was to parry (block the shot right before it hits).However,  We added the health regeneration just to make the game a tad bit easier.  

Regarding your question about the story, in a way yes ,the character is supposed to be grabing the bullet. The idea is that the robots are shooting an energy based shot, and the player is using his shield to absorb the energy. He has a body shield that absorbs some of the energy and a deployable shield that absorbs more energy and can block damage.

Thanks for playing